After entering the NFL’s concussion protocol last Wednesday, forcing him to miss the Bucs’ Week 2 match-up against the Carolina Panthers, head coach Bruce Arians confirmed on Monday that wide receiver Chris Godwin has been cleared to play this upcoming Sunday against the Denver Broncos.
“Chris passed the protocol, he’s ready to go,” Arians said. “The one thing that we know is how sure-handed he is. He’s not going to drop too many, if any. We’re looking forward to having him back.”
